The Ministry of Housing and Urban Planning led by Carlos Montes (PS) issued a statement this Thursday night, in response to the leak of the statement of the former undersecretary of the portfolio, Tatiana Rojas, who assured that the Secretary of State—over whom he weighs a threat of constitutional accusation by the opposition as a result of the Covenants case—he learned about irregularities before the foundations controversy was published in the press.

“There is no report from the former undersecretary that warned of irregularities, conflicts of interest or crimes, as the Minister of Housing and Urban Planning pointed out today from the region of La Araucanía,” they stated from Minvu.

What does exist, declared the ministry, is a one-page minute that describes a “normal” situation in Antofagasta, the region where the events involving the Democracia Viva foundation occurred.

“The content of said minutes refutes the rumors, speculations or whimsical and malicious interpretations and confirms what has always been pointed out, that Minister Carlos Montes was not aware of potential situations of irregularities, conflicts of interest or crimes in relation to the agreements signed. with Living Democracy in the Antofagasta region,” concludes the statement from the Housing portfolio.

The Minvu minutes
The document shared by the ministry led by Carlos Montes maintains that, in the Antofagasta region, the Housing Seremi has carried out three key actions since its assumption in 2022. And it details: first, an internal audit of the Precarious Settlements Program was requested, whose results are being studied to implement improvements. Second, work was done on the diversification of foundations involved in agreements, going from 3 to 10 foundations, with 9 in force and executing 74 agreements, only 3 with Living Democracy. Third, a local procedure was drafted for greater transparency in the process.

The Minvu minutes add that the audit report issued in April 2023 is being reviewed by regional authorities to implement necessary measures and notify the Precarious Settlements Program. Regarding the diversification of foundations, several were called, validated by units of the Regional Service.

In addition, they highlight that the seremi established a “protocol” to sign agreements with non-profit institutions, with stricter criteria, in line with the Procedure for Management of Transfers and Surrenders of the SERVIU Camps Program, issued in October 2019.

Minvu emphasizes that the Precarious Settlements Program does not intervene in the selection of regional foundations, it only approves the resolution formalizing the agreement, ensuring the budget and legal form. The call and selection process, they emphasize, are a regional responsibility.
